Rationalise the statement and give reaction :
Lead is known not to form an iodide, `PbI_4`.

Text Solution

Verified by Experts

`PbI_4` does not exist because the amount of energy released by the initially formed two Pb-I bonds is not sufficient enough to unpair the `6s^2` electrons and promote one of them to the higher energy 6p orbital. The strong oxidising power of `Pb^(4+)` ion and strong reducing power of `I^(-)` ion is also responsible for the non-existence of `PbI_4`.
